The fastest 200 metres unpaced cycle from a flying start by a female is 10.154 seconds, achieved by Kelsey Mitchell (Canada) at the Pan-American Track Cycling Championships in Cochabamba, Bolivia, on 5 September 2019.
Mitchell broke the women’s 200-m flying time trial world record only two years after beginning training as a track cyclist, following trials for the Canadian Olympic Committee’s Training Ground program.
